Understanding Robot Vacuum with Self-Cleaning Technology
Robot Vacuum Cleaner Self Emptying vacuums equipped with self-cleaning functions are created to automate the process of vacuuming. These gadgets generally include a self-emptying base that collects the debris from the vacuum's dustbin, consequently minimizing the frequency at which you need to clear out the vacuum by hand. This function significantly reduces upkeep and enables users to delight in cleaner floors without the hassle.

A1: The frequency of the emptying process depends on the model and its usage. Usually, self-cleaning Robot Vacuum Cleaner With Auto Empty vacuums can go weeks without needing an empty, but this can vary based upon the volume of debris in your home.
Q2: Are robot vacuums effective for animal hair?
A2: Yes, numerous self-cleaning robot vacuum Self cleaning vacuums are particularly created to manage pet hair with high suction power and specialized brushes that minimize tangling.
Q3: Can I control the robot vacuum with my smartphone?
A3: Most modern-day self-cleaning Robot Vacuum With Self Emptying vacuums come geared up with mobile apps, granting users the capability to control and schedule cleanings from their smartphones.
Q4: Do self-cleaning robot vacuums require regular upkeep?
A4: Yes, while they reduce the need for cleaning, intervals of upkeep are still needed. Regular look at the filters and brushes are encouraged to ensure optimum efficiency.
